基于Simulink和VC++混合编程的高速列车牵引传动系统仿真软件  被引量:4

Research on EMU traction driver system of combined programming method based on Simulink and VC

在线阅读下载全文

作  者:董继维[1] 汪斌[1] 卢琴芬[1] 张进高[1] 谢舸[1] 

机构地区:[1]浙江大学电气工程学院,浙江杭州310027

出  处:《机电工程》2011年第12期1519-1522,共4页Journal of Mechanical & Electrical Engineering

基  金:"十一五"国家科技支撑计划资助项目(2009BAG12A01-A04-2);国家高技术研究发展计划("863"计划)资助项目(2009AA110301);中央高校基本科研业务费专项资金资助项目(2009QNA4016)

摘  要:为解决Simulink环境下开发的仿真模型受限于Matlab的运行环境及输入/输出界面不够友好等问题,使高速列车牵引传动系统具有良好可操作性和在任何一台计算机上都可以独立运行。开展了Simulink和VC++在编程建模方面各自优缺点的分析,建立了仿真界面和仿真内核之间的关系,提出了仿真界面和仿真内核通过数据接口实现数据传递,以及基于Simulink和VC++进行混合编程的研究方法。在一台未安装Matlab的计算机上运行牵引传动系统仿真软件,并将运行结果与Simulink仿真结果进行了对比分析。研究结果表明:脱离了Matlab的运行环境,软件运行结果与仿真结果一致,充分验证了软件的有效性和正确性。In order to solve the problems of the model developed with Simulink can only be run under Matlab environment and the interface of the model is not amiable enough to operate,the Simulink and VC++ hybrid programming method was investigated in developing software used for electrical multiple unit(EMU) traction drive system.After the analysis of the advantages and disadvantages of the Simulink and VC++ at programming and developing simulation model,the relationship between the simulation window and simulation kernel was established.A method that simulation window and simulation kernel exchange data through data interface was presented to the hybrid programming method.The traction drive simulation software was run on one computer without Matlab installed.The result is fully consistent with the result of Simulink.The result shows that not only the software can be run independent of Matlab environment,but also it is valid and useful.

关 键 词:高速列车 牵引传动系统 仿真软件 混合编程 

分 类 号:U22[交通运输工程—道路与铁道工程] TM921[电气工程—电力电子与电力传动]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象